Drivers that use the GPU SVM core to DMA-map system memory for GPU
access may want to keep track of how many pages they have mapped, for
example to expose statistics or to detect leaks. Doing this accounting
in the driver around drm_gpusvm_get_pages() / drm_gpusvm_unmap_pages()
is error prone: the number, order and kind of the dma_addr[] entries can
change between map and unmap (migration, partial unmaps, the iova vs
non-iova paths), which makes symmetric accounting hard to get right.

Add an optional @dma_map_account callback to struct drm_gpusvm_ops and
invoke it once per &drm_pagemap_addr entry at the exact points where the
entry is DMA-mapped (sign == +1) in drm_gpusvm_get_pages() and unmapped
(sign == -1) in __drm_gpusvm_unmap_pages(). Since the map error path and
every unmap/free path funnel through __drm_gpusvm_unmap_pages() for the
entries that were actually mapped, the accounting is symmetric by
construction. The callback receives the full &drm_pagemap_addr so the
driver can use the order and the proto field to distinguish system
memory mappings from device interconnect mappings.

The callback must also be usable by the core drm_gpusvm_pages-only API
(mm == NULL), as used e.g. for userptr-style mappings. Relax
drm_gpusvm_init() to allow such users to pass a restricted @ops that
only implements the page-level hooks; the full-SVM hooks (@invalidate)
and the chunk configuration must still be unset in that mode.

Expose per-page-order DMA mapping counts for the system memory that the
xe driver maps for GPU access, split into two categories: TTM buffer
objects, and the GPU SVM / userptr ranges (which share a single
drm_gpusvm instance per VM).

The stats are visible at:

  <debugfs>/dri/<N>/dma_mapped_pages

and are broken out into two rows (bo, svm/userptr), one column per page
order, mirroring the layout of the TTM pool page_pool stat.

For TTM BOs the order of each chunk is determined by walking the pages[]
array and finding the largest power-of-two run that is both
offset-aligned within the BO and physically contiguous (consecutive
PFNs).

For the SVM and userptr ranges the accounting is driven by the
drm_gpusvm @dma_map_account callback, which fires once per dma_addr[]
entry at the exact point the entry is DMA-mapped and unmapped. This
makes the accounting symmetric by construction and avoids driver-side
walks that could drift across migration, partial unmaps and the iova vs
non-iova paths. Only DRM_INTERCONNECT_SYSTEM entries are real DMA maps
and counted; device interconnect (VRAM, P2P) entries are skipped, so the
counter reflects only system pages actually mapped through the DMA layer.

The callback is shared between the full SVM instance (fault mode) and the
core drm_gpusvm_pages-only instance used for userptr, so userptr
mappings are accounted in both the CONFIG_DRM_XE_GPUSVM=y and =n (but
CONFIG_DRM_GPUSVM=y) configurations, into the same svm/userptr counter.

Since the counts are only ever consumed through debugfs, gate the counter
storage and all accounting on CONFIG_DEBUG_FS so that builds without
debugfs carry no extra atomic traffic or device state; the drm_gpusvm
callback is simply left unregistered in that case.

On device teardown assert that every counter has returned to zero, to
catch any unbalanced accounting (a leaked DMA mapping) during testing.

+/*
+ * xe_tt_account_dma_pages - account pages in tt by contiguous aligned order
+ * @xe: the xe device
+ * @tt: the ttm_tt whose pages[] to walk
+ * @sign: +1 to add, -1 to subtract
+ *
+ * Walk the pages array and for each position find the largest order k such
+ * that the position is aligned to 2^k within the BO and the 2^k pages are
+ * physically contiguous (consecutive PFNs). Accumulate the count of 2^k pages
+ * into xe->mem.dma_mapped_pages[k].
+ */
+#if IS_ENABLED(CONFIG_DEBUG_FS)
+static void xe_tt_account_dma_pages(struct xe_device *xe,
+				    struct ttm_tt *tt, int sign)
+{
+	unsigned long i = 0;
+
+	while (i < tt->num_pages) {
+		unsigned int order = 0;
+		unsigned long chunk;
+
+		/*
+		 * Find the largest order k where:
+		 *  - i is aligned to 2^k within the BO (offset alignment)
+		 *  - 2^k pages fit in the remaining range
+		 *  - all 2^k pages are physically contiguous
+		 */
+		for (unsigned int k = 1; k < NR_PAGE_ORDERS; k++) {
+			unsigned long size = 1UL << k;
+			unsigned long j;
+
+			/* offset within BO must be aligned */
+			if (i & (size - 1))
+				break;
+
+			/* must fit in remaining pages */
+			if (i + size > tt->num_pages)
+				break;
+
+			/* check physical contiguity across the chunk */
+			for (j = 1; j < size; j++) {
+				if (page_to_pfn(tt->pages[i + j]) !=
+				    page_to_pfn(tt->pages[i]) + j)
+					goto found;
+			}
+			order = k;
+		}
+found:
+		chunk = 1UL << order;
+		atomic_long_add((long)chunk * sign,
+				&xe->mem.dma_mapped_pages[order]);
+		i += chunk;
+	}
+}
+#else
+static void xe_tt_account_dma_pages(struct xe_device *xe,
+				    struct ttm_tt *tt, int sign)
+{
+}
+#endif

I believe this makes sense and is useful for debugging/profiling — the
same applies to the next patch.

I do have a question, though: drm_pagemap also performs DMA mapping for
migrations. Should we include those in the accounting as well, or was
there a reason this was intentionally omitted?
